Río Agua Castilla
Río Agua Castilla is a stream in Potosí, Altiplano and has an elevation of 3,823 metres. Río Agua Castilla is situated nearby to the locality Tocontaca, as well as near the hamlet Condoriri.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Pukara
Peak
Pukara is a mountain in the Bolivian Andes which reaches a height of approximately 4,100 m. It is located in the Potosí Department, Antonio Quijarro Province, Porco Municipality. It lies east of the village of Challwiri.
